Step 1: Assessment and Inspection
We’ll send a team of certified technicians to your home to assess the extent of the damage and identify any underlying issues that may need to be addressed.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and assess the condition of your drywall.
Step 2: Water Removal and Drying
Once we’ve identified the source of the leak and the extent of the damage, our team will use specialized equipment to remove the water and dry out your home. We’ll use dehumidifiers and fans to speed up the drying process and pr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drywall Repair and Replacement
Once your home is dry, our team will begin repairing and replacing any damaged drywall. We’ll use only the highest-quality materials and techniques to ensure that your drywall is restored to its original condition.
Step 4: Painting and Finishing
Finally, our team will paint and finish your drywall to match the original color and texture. We’ll use only the highest-quality paints and materials to ensure that your drywall looks like new.

Drywall Water Damage Repair Cost in Circle City, AZ
The cost of drywall water damage repair can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Circle City, AZ.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ect the actual cost of your repair.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Assessment and Inspection |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water, complexity of drying process |
| Drywall Repair and Repl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of drywall used |
| Painting and Finishing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of paint used |
| Emergency Service (after hours or weekend) | $100 – $500 | Time of day, urgency of situation |
